    Bay of Islands MHA Eddie Joyce took time in the House of Assembly this week to congratulate and recognize the group, Better Tomorrow NL. Joyce says this group of young people in his district are showing leadership in their community. He says the group was founded by Abby Welshman of Mt. Moriah, which has held fundraisers for the Women’s shelter, the Mental Health Association and others. Joyce attended a  fundraiser in Mt. Moriah last month and the group donated a $250 check to Sole Hope, which is equivalent to 50 pairs of shoes! Sole Hope is a foundation of which Joyce, Justin and Genille French, and more volunteers travel to East Africa to help millions of individuals from the effects of jiggers, a type of parasite causing suffering. Parasites are removed and shoes are placed on their feet for protection.
